Output 130f72c3f496f1aaad536741829c8a8ebaf629d066cc37b61e514d389461e55d:6

value
162899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0221b7188a4391a9b33eaaecf3ea89dd576d49ce OP_EQUAL
address
31tHfW4TL9RZy2pRUUhmVdfdAA3oReMZz2
transaction
130f72c3f496f1aaad536741829c8a8ebaf629d066cc37b61e514d389461e55d
confirmations
314680
spent
true